Tuscany Chianciano - Wine Lesson
If you are interested in learning about and tasting a wide variety of Tuscan wines, here is an opportunity for you. Visiting different wineries is a difficult and often capricious effort; here, we offer a half-day wine appreciation and tasting session that encompasses all the great Tuscan vintages. Your morning at Palazzo Bandino starts at 10 AM, with a very entertaining and informative explanation of the history of these wines, followed by a tasting of each wine group, accompanied by cheese, olives and typical Tuscan bread.
A visit to the winery of Palazzo Bandino follows to witness the process whereby a grape becomes a sip. Lunch with wine follows, and afterward, you may purchase wine at very good local prices. Any day on request except Saturday.

Chianti Full-Day Driving Tour
If you are spending a little extra time in Tuscany, you might consider this wonderful one-day tour we offer
in the region.
Spend the day tasting wonderful wines and exploring the famous area between Florence and Siena known as
Chianti. Your driving guide will pick you up at your hotel at 9.30 am. You leave Florence from the south,
taking the winding and picturesque Chiantigiana Wine Road. Your day of tastings has begun! Your first stop
will be the 13th century castle village of Montefioralle, with its quaint alleyways. Afterwards visit Greve in
Chianti, the main town in the Chianti Classico region with its busy 19th-century market square. Time to stroll
around the delightful piazza and visit the famous butcher Falorni, where you will be able to taste salamis,
cheese and wild boar sausages. Greve is the birth town of Giovanni da Verrazzano, who in the 14th century
discovered the bay of New York. If you wish here there is the chance to visit a local wine cooperative which
proudly displays over 150 different types of wine, almost all of which you can taste. Lunch on your own in Greve. After lunch, we will head to the nearby farm of Davide Migliorini, Montagliari, where you will have a chance to walk through their historic wine
and vinsanto cellars and taste not only their wonderful wines, but their small production of “mosto di chianti” -
balsamic vinegar, which is aged is small casks from 15 to 30 years. Next stop is a small modern vineyard, Casa Emma, where a wonderful Chianti Classico is made. Then we can tailor the afternoon to your personal tastes.
If weather permits you can visit the interesting Chianti Botanical Gardens. Or else you can have the possibility to
learn more about the Etruscan civilization by visiting another charming wine town, Castellina in Chianti. If you have
not had enough wine yet, a visit can be arranged to another fabulous nearby winery, Rocca della Macie.
Then, an hour's drive back to Florence, where you will be left with memories to last a life time.
The tour is approximately 7/8 hours long. The cost for the wine tastings are not included
(price varies from winery to winery, some wineries are also free of charge). Please understand
that the itinerary may change due to opening and closing times of local establishments.
